How Our Crawl Space Water Damage Repair Process Works
When you call us for crawl space water damage repair, you can expect a thorough and efficient process that’s designed to reduce disruption to your daily life. Our team will arrive quickly, assess the damage, and develop a customized repair plan that addresses your specific needs.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technicians will conduct a thorough inspection of your crawl space to identify the source and extent of the damage.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ract water from your crawl space, removing standing water and saturated materials. This step typically takes 1-3 hours, depending on the amount of water present.
Step 3: Structural Drying
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ry your crawl space’s structural parts, including walls, floors, and ceilings. This step typ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the effectiveness of our drying techniques.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Dehumidification
We’ll use ant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old and bacterial growth in your crawl space, and install dehumidifiers to maintain a healthy humidity level. This step typically takes 1-3 days, depending on the level of moisture present.

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Damage Repair
Ignoring signs of crawl space water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your crawl space can show the presence of mold, mildew, or bacteria.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s essential to investigate the source and address the issue quickly.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can show water damage or leaks in your crawl space. If you notice these signs, it’s crucial to investigate and address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or structural issues in your crawl space.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
High Humidity Levels
High humidity levels in your crawl space can create an ideal environment for mold, mildew, and bacteria to grow. If you notice high humidity levels,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ent health risks and costly repairs.
Increased Pest Activity
Increased pest activity in your crawl space can show the presence of moisture, which can attract pests like rodents, insects, and other unwanted critters. If you notice increased pest activity,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Crawl Space Water Damage Repair Cost in Faison, NC
The cost of crawl space water damage repair can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Faison, NC.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, level of water damage, and equipment required. |
| Structural drying and rep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and materials required. |
| Mold and mildew remediation |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, level of contamination, and treatment required. |
| Dehumidification and equipment installation | $500 – $1,500 | Size of crawl space, level of humidity, and equipment required. |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, level of contamination, and treatment required. |

Common Questions About Crawl Space Water Damage Repair
Q: How long does crawl space water damage repair typically take?
A: The length of time required for crawl space water damage repair dep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the effectiveness of our drying techniques. In most cases, we can complete repairs within 3-5 days.
Q: Do I need to evacuate my home during crawl space water damage repair?
A: In most cases, you can stay in your home during crawl space water damage repair. But, if the damage is severe or poses a health risk, we may recommend temporary relocation. Our technicians will assess the situation and provide guidance on the best course of action.
Q: Can I use a wet/dry vacuum to extract water from my crawl space?
A: While wet/dry vacuums can be useful for small spills, they are not designed to handle large-scale water extraction in crawl spaces. Our professional equipment and techniques are necessary to safely and efficiently extract water and dry your crawl space.
Q: How do I prevent crawl space water damage in the future?
A: To prevent crawl space water damage, ensure that your home’s gutters and downspouts are clear and functioning properly. Also, inspect your crawl space regularly for signs of water damage, and address any issues quickly. Consider installing a sump pump or dehumidifier to maintain a healthy crawl space environment.
